Legal Issues
- 1 whether the appellant was properly identified
- 2 whether the prosecution proved penetration and victim's age
- 3 whether the trial court relied on contradictory or hearsay evidence
Ratio Decidendi
The appellant was properly identified after hot pursuit from the scene of the crime, the victim's evidence was corroborated by medical testimony, and the prosecution proved penetration and age below 18 years. Procedural irregularities did not occasion miscarriage of justice or affect admissibility of evidence under amended law.
Court Disposition
appeal dismissed
Orders
- conviction and sentence upheld
